Other PhD Degree Requirements
- Thesis prospectus: written thesis proposal and oral defense to thesis committee in spring of year two; also serves as qualifying examination
- Research/Projects: laboratory research based on dissertation research proposal. Student must meet with thesis committee once per year (prior to fifth year) or twice per year (fifth year and above)
- Teaching requirement: one quarter teaching assignment in third year
- Publication requirement: one first-author, peer reviewed research publication accepted
- Seminar requirement: two full length seminars (30+ minutes; includes final public seminar) plus one additional full length or three shorter presentations of the students work to a broad audience.
- PhD Dissertation: written dissertation and defense to thesis committe
